Dear Parents/Guardians,
This is a friendly reminder that Mora ISD is a Community Eligibility Provision (CEP) school, which means all students receive free breakfast and lunch. Tomorrow, November 19th, the cafeteria will undergo a review, and it is crucial that students participate in the breakfast and lunch program as this directly impacts our funding.
We kindly ask for your support in encouraging your children to take part in these meals not only tomorrow but every day. Daily participation helps sustain this valuable program and ensures we can continue providing free meals for all students.
Thank you for your cooperation and continued support.

Mora Parents and Community:
A very special thank you to Representative Joseph Sanchez from District 40 who secured a $185,000 appropriation for MISD. These funds were earmarked for the district to start replacing the older vehicles in the fleet.
To date, we have had two Traverses delivered and within the next couple of weeks, a new suburban to transport students and a single cab pickup with a snowplow attached will be delivered.
